Die .Net-Framework-Schulung in den letzten zwei Tagen hat mir ein besseres Verständnis für Microsoft-Themen vermittelt. Früher dachte ich einfach, dass MS-Dinge nur hier und da hin- und hergeschleppt werden und es sonst keine überraschenderen Features gibt. Nach der heutigen Einführung des ASP AJAX ToolKit war es wirklich überraschend.
Um einige einfache Beispiele zu nennen: Wenn Sie beispielsweise einen Effekt wie diesen hinzufügen möchten, benötigen Sie nach der Eingabe von zwei Zahlen in ein Textfeld die Zuordnungsfunktion, um alle Datenbanken oder Webdienste aufzulisten, die mit diesen beginnen zwei Zahlen. In ASP.NET reicht nur ein Satz.
TargetControlID="ZipCode"
ServicePath="ZipCodeService.asmx"
ServiceMethod="GetMatchingZipCodes"
MinimumPrefixLength= "2"
CompletionListElementID="ctl00_MainPlaceHolder_ZipCodeComp
letionList"
CompletionSetCount="15" runat="server"/>
Es wäre zu einfach, dies in j2ee zu tun Es gibt viele, aber mit AJAX-Frameworks wie DWR, die auf J2EE basieren, ist dies viel einfacher.
Ein weiteres Beispiel: Eine Postleitzahl sollte Sie zur Eingabe von 5 Zahlen auffordern. Filtern Sie zunächst, um nur Zahlen und - zu behalten. Noch ein Satz, die Telefonnummer sollte auch so aussehen:
TargetControlID="ZipCode"FilterType="Custom"
ValidChars=" 0123456789 -"
runat="server"/>
TargetControlID="Phone"FilterType="Custom"
ValidChars = "0123456789()-."
runat="server"/>
Dann werden Sie aufgefordert, 5 Zahlen einzugeben
TargetControlID="ZipCode"WatermarkText="xxxxx"
runat="server"/>
TargetControlID="Telefon " WatermarkText="xxx-xxx-xxxx"
runat="server"/>
Der angezeigte Effekt ist so